Quaker State 400 DFS: DraftKings, FanDuel Daily Fantasy NASCAR Lineup Picks

The NASCAR Cup Series heads to Atlanta on Sunday for the Quaker State 400. This is the second visit this season to Atlanta.

Track changes and car changes have made this a wildly different track than it used to be. Despite being a 1.5-mile track, this place races like a superspeedway now, with plenty of pack racing. In the only other race here since those changes, William Byron won. Just 25 drivers finished the race because of crashes.

Kyle Busch

Starts 19th - DraftKings $9,900 | FanDuel $14,000

I'm trying out a new strategy today, which is fading all the big money and instead focusing on place differential for fast cars that start between 10th and 20th. Atlanta should be a weird race, so let's make our strategy weird too.

Busch was 33rd here earlier this season, but he led 21 laps before he crashed out. The 18 car showed it could run upfront at this new Atlanta—now, he just needs to find a way to finish the race. Starting 19th offers some decent place differential upside too, which is why I like these drivers starting in this range. Because things should be flattened out a little bit, I'd rather bet on drivers who are better positioned PD-wise, because predicting leaders will be tough. I mean...Ricky Stenhouse Jr. led 22 laps here in the Spring.

 

Joey Logano

Starts 17th - DraftKings $9,600| FanDuel $11,000

Like Busch, Logano starts in the back half of the top-20.

Unlike Busch, Logano actually finished the race here last time, leading 12 laps and finishing ninth.

Logano has been on a tough run lately, finishing outside of the top-10 in six of the last nine races. But in the three races where he was top-10, Logano has two victories. Weird season for this 22 car.

 

William Byron

Starts 13th - DraftKings $9,500 | FanDuel $9,000

This is great pricing for Byron, the one driver who really figured this track out last time.

There were 46 lead changes in that race—for comparison, the last race here on the old version of the track had 10 lead changes. But despite all of that moving around, Byron led 111 of the 325 laps and won the race.

The huge amount of weirdness involved with this race means that there's no such thing as a slam-dunk play. I mean...Corey LaJoie finished fifth here in March, and Kyle Larson and Kyle Busch both finished 30th or worse.

But Byron's showing in March suggests that he's the closest thing there is to a safe play on Sunday. Decent PD upside. A recent dominant run here. A Cup win at Daytona on his resume too, which races similar to this.

Bubba Wallace

Starts 32nd - DraftKings $8,700 | FanDuel $11,500

Now to the second part of our lineup building: guys starting near the back who offer even more place differential, but might require things to get a little weird to really pay off.

We start with Wallace, who has proven to be a good pack racer. It seems like Bubba always finds himself up front for a time at tracks like this, but then something happens.

He was 13th here earlier this season and led three laps. Wallace will have a tougher task with this starting spot, but if he keeps it clean, he'll move forward.

 

Brad Keselowski

Starts 31st - DraftKings $6,500 | FanDuel $5,000

Keselowski finished 12th the last time we were here. He also got a huge points penalty then, which essentially derailed his season and made every race a must-win if Brad K wants to get into the playoffs.

Can he win this must-win race? Probably not. His two career Atlanta victories don't really matter too much with how this track has changed. But Brad has a top-10 this season at Daytona, which has weirdly become more predictive for this track than anywhere else since both are pack racing tracks.

Keselowski should be able to gain at least 10 spots if he stays out of trouble.

 

Noah Gragson

Starts 29th - DraftKings $5,800 | FanDuel $4,500

Gragson's aggressiveness could always get the best of him and spoil his race. We thought he'd be a great play in the first race here this season when he started 30th, but he was the first driver to crash out of the race.

But he has a couple of solid runs here in Xfinity this year. He led 38 laps in the first Atlanta race this season before finishing just 26th but bounced back with a sixth-place run yesterday.

Because he runs both series here in both visits this season, Gragson has a lot of track experience at the new Atlanta.
